clash-prelude-0.11: benchmarks/BenchFixed.hs
{-# LANGUAGE CPP, DataKinds, MagicHash, TypeOperators, TemplateHaskell #-}
{-# OPTIONS_GHC -ddump-simpl -ddump-splices -ddump-to-file #-}
#define WORD_SIZE_IN_BITS 64
module BenchFixed where
import CLaSH.Class.Num
import CLaSH.Sized.Fixed
import CLaSH.Sized.Unsigned
import Criterion (Benchmark, env, bench, nf)
import Language.Haskell.TH.Syntax (lift)
smallValueR_pos :: Rational
smallValueR_pos = $(lift (5126.889117 :: Rational))
{-# INLINE smallValueR_pos #-}
smallValueU1 :: UFixed 24 17
smallValueU1 = $(lift (5126.889117 :: UFixed 24 17))
{-# INLINE smallValueU1 #-}
smallValueU2 :: UFixed 24 17
smallValueU2 = $(lift (56.589117 :: UFixed 24 17))
{-# INLINE smallValueU2 #-}
fromRationalBench :: Benchmark
fromRationalBench = env setup $ \m ->
bench "fromRational" $ nf (fromRational :: Rational -> UFixed 24 17) m
where
setup = return smallValueR_pos
addBench :: Benchmark
addBench = env setup $ \m ->
bench "+" $ nf (uncurry (+)) m
where
setup = return (smallValueU1,smallValueU2)
subBench :: Benchmark
subBench = env setup $ \m ->
bench "-" $ nf (uncurry (-)) m
where
setup = return (smallValueU1,smallValueU2)
multBench :: Benchmark
multBench = env setup $ \m ->
bench "*" $ nf (uncurry (*)) m
where
setup = return (smallValueU1,smallValueU2)
multBench_wrap :: Benchmark
multBench_wrap = env setup $ \m ->
bench "satMult SatWrap" $ nf (uncurry (satMult SatWrap)) m
where
setup = return (smallValueU1,smallValueU2)
